The Democratic Party (DP) yesterday inaugurated the Namulanda Uganda Young Democrats (UYD) and commissioned them to canvass for votes for presidential candidate Col. Dr. Kizza Besigye, reports Anne Mugisa. The function, which turned into a campaign rally for Besigye, took place at the home of Yuliyo Mukasa at Namulanda on Entebbe Road. DP President General Dr. Paul Ssemogerere officiated at the function. DP stalwarts Kampala Mayor Ssebaana Kizito, and DP Secretary General, Damiano Lubega, attended the function that was interrupted by a downpour. Ssebaana said DP decided to support Besigye because their candidate Nasser Sebaggala had failed to go through. Ends
